In other available LUTs (e.g. from NHK/BBC or NBCU), the name follows the
schema indicated by Andrew, i.e. primaries and transfer function for input
first, output second. For the "standard use case", i.e. a ready-to-play
file, you would therefore chose a LUT which has no "linear" in the second
token. Also, they are configured to be applied without further "tweaks",
however that may depend on how the source image was processed. Often, you
may find an accompanying document explaining the intended use for the
supplied LUTs.
